Free Homeschool Curriculum | Accredited Online Homeschool
SponsoredHomeschool Students Like Yours Thrive at Top-Tier Online Public School, Apply No…Offers Stem & AP Courses · Special Education · Advanced Learners · Learning Reinvented
2014 Parents' Choice Award-Winner – Parents' Choice Foundation

Feedback